2 Via Dei Mocenigo, 73100 Lecce
Bed and Breakfast
with
2
rooms
Astoria Supreme - Modern Boutique Suites offers accommodations in Lecce, 17 miles from Roca and 24 miles from
Torre Santo Stefano. The property is around 25 miles from Gallipoli Train Station, 25 miles from Castello di Gallipoli, and 29 miles from Castello di Otranto. Free Wifi is available throughout the property, ...